Richard Earl Stevens Jr. of Horton, Michigan passed away on Tuesday, June 25, 2019 at Henry Ford Allegiance Health at the age of 80. Mr. Stevens was the son of Richard Earl and Rosalie Julia (Dalton) Stevens Sr. born July 6, 1938 in Jackson, Michigan. He is survived by his loving wife of 44 years, Ann Stevens; four children, Richard (June) Stevens III, Robert (Brian) Stevens, Kathleen (Jeff) Nixon and Kelly (Robert) Mantek; 11 grandchildren, Niki Kish, Anthony(Sherry) Stevens, Austin (Bre) Stevens, Audrianna (Jake) Kocan, Matthew Stevens, J D (Jenni) Nixon, Justin Nixon, Dominic Nixon, Kelsy (Drake) Mitchell, Abigail Mantek and Ethan Mantek; 11 great-grandchildren; sister, Judy Gibbons; brother-in-law, John Harmon; several nieces and nephews. Dick was preceded in death by his parents.
Dick was a graduate of St. Mary’s High School and Jackson Community College. He retired from Consumers Energy after 38 years of service. He was a member of Queen of the Miraculous Medal Catholic Church, The Knights of Columbus, two terms on Jackson City Council and the ROMEO’S. Dick enjoyed fishing, pontooning with his family, gardening, woodworking, golfing, bowling and story-telling.
